I-MEX (M&E) Ltd are a building services engineering provider based in Bury St Edmunds in Suffolk.
I-MEX were formed in 2013 and undertake work across all sectors, however, specialises in high-rise residential schemes within Central and Greater London, East Anglia and Hertfordshire.
An opportunity has arisen for an **Aftercare Co-ordinator **to join our expanding team within our new custom-built offices in Risby, Bury St Edmunds.
As our **Aftercare Co-ordinator,** you will be responsible for dealing with our Clients’ customer services teams, day-to-day management and administration relating to all customer concerns as well as allocating jobs to the I-MEX aftercare team and subcontractors in order to resolve any issues within a resident’s new home.
- **Typical day-to-day duties will include but are not limited to**:_
- Oversee allocation of work to the aftercare operatives, the existing site teams and/or subcontractors in order to investigate and resolve any issues that have been reported.
- Maintain reasonable timescales for customers for any remedial works whilst ensuring that customers are kept informed throughout any process taking place in their home.
- Ensure data is being recorded correctly for all customer issues and KPIs on our Clixifix Software.
- Order products for collection to enable operatives to complete their scheduled tasks.
- Contacting manufacturers with any product failures to request replacements.
- Preparation and issue the weekly defects report as directed by the Procurement Manager.
- Offer feedback to the business in relation to defective materials and common faults.
- Ensure maintenance routines are completed and documented.
